在引入了vuex之后编译报错,引入如下:

weex开发- 无法找到模块“weex-vue-render”的声明文件。引入vue报错,无法找到引入的vue模块_引入vue报错


这是weex-dev生成的文件,里面可以明显看到无法找到声明文件

下面看这个js文件内容:

weex开发- 无法找到模块“weex-vue-render”的声明文件。引入vue报错,无法找到引入的vue模块_vuex_02


也没有什么特别的,但是在引入的时候,确偏偏报了无法找到模块的错误,看下面:

weex开发- 无法找到模块“weex-vue-render”的声明文件。引入vue报错,无法找到引入的vue模块_无法找到模块_03

enter.js文件做了引入操作:

import store from  './xxxxx/store/store'

原因是store.js有vue的内容,经查证,引入vue的时候不能用相对地址,参考其他的模块引入:

weex开发- 无法找到模块“weex-vue-render”的声明文件。引入vue报错,无法找到引入的vue模块_vue_04


将.换成@符号即可编译通过:

import store from  '@/xxxxx/store/store'